Serve and Swing at the International Tennis Center
Discover the International Tennis Center in Shymkent, a vibrant hub for tennis lovers with top-notch facilities and a welcoming atmosphere.
Nestled in the vibrant city of Shymkent, the International Tennis Center stands out as a premier venue for tennis enthusiasts and sports lovers alike. This facility boasts multiple well-maintained courts, catering to players of all skill levels. Whether you're a seasoned player looking to refine your skills or a novice eager to learn the game, the center offers an inviting atmosphere that encourages participation and enjoyment. The well-designed layout ensures ample space for practice, matches, and even casual games with friends or family. Visitors can take advantage of the center's professional coaching services, which are designed to help players improve their techniques and strategies, making it an ideal place for both training and recreational play. Besides tennis, the center often hosts local tournaments and events that showcase the talent and passion of the sport within the community, drawing in spectators and participants alike. The lively environment fosters camaraderie among players and visitors, creating a social hub for tennis lovers. After a match, you can relax in the surrounding areas, enjoying the beautiful views and fresh air. This combination of sports, social interaction, and natural beauty makes the International Tennis Center a must-visit for anyone traveling to Shymkent looking to engage in active leisure.

Getting There
-
Public Bus
If you are near the city center, head to the nearest bus stop and take bus number 10 or 20. Make sure to board the bus going towards 'B.Momyshuly'. Stay on the bus for about 15 minutes and get off at the stop named 'Tennis Center'. From the bus stop, walk about 200 meters straight, and you will see the International Tennis Center on your right.
-
Walking
If you are close to the central area of Shymkent, you can walk to the International Tennis Center. Start at the main square, and head south on B.Momyshuly Street. Continue walking straight for approximately 1.5 kilometers. The International Tennis Center will be on your left side after you pass through a small park area.
-
Taxi
For a more direct route, you can hail a taxi from anywhere in Shymkent. Simply tell the driver to take you to the 'International Tennis Center' located on B.Momyshuly Street. The ride should take about 10-15 minutes depending on traffic. Make sure to confirm the fare before getting in or use a ride-hailing app if available.
